Affordable Solar Energy: What's the Cost in Kenya?

The expense of switching solar energy in Kenya has considerably decreased in recent periods, making it more read more accessible to a wider range of households. While upfront investments can still appear substantial, the future savings on energy bills are typically remarkably impressive. Currently, a small solar home system, delivering enough energy for lighting and powering mobile devices, can be between KES 5000 and KES 20000, while bigger systems for homes with appliances can reach KES 50000 or more. Financing alternatives, including loan plans, are further present to assist a larger number of Kenyans utilize this sustainable answer.
